Job description

Job Summary

The HR Operations Lead is responsible for managing and overseeing the day-to-day operations of the outsourced HR Support Center. This role ensures the timely, accurate, and high-quality resolution of employee inquiries while serving as the primary escalation point for complex HR matters. The HR Operations Lead partners closely with cross-functional HR teams to streamline service delivery, enhance operational efficiency, and improve the overall employee experience.

Essential Functions
  • Oversee daily operations of the outsourced HR Support Center to ensure consistent, accurate, and timely resolution of employee inquiries.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act and operational owner for assigned HR Operations processes and services supported by the HR Support Center.
  • Act as the escalation point for complex HR issues and service delivery concerns, ensuring appropriate resolution and follow‑through.
  • Monitor service delivery metrics, including service level agreements (SLAs), resolution time, and quality scores, to assess performance and identify improvement opportunities.
  • Implement process improvements to enhance efficiency, service quality, and employee satisfaction.
  • Provide operational insights and recommendations based on data analysis, trends, and employee feedback.
  • Maintain governance over HR Operations processes by reviewing workflows, monitoring controls, and ensuring consistent application across the employee population.
  • Participate on cross‑functional HR work teams to support initiatives, system enhancements, and continuous improvement efforts.
Minimum Requirements
  • Bachelors deg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field, or equivalent experience preferred.
  • Minimum of three (3) years of cross‑functional HR experience required.
  • Experience in HR operations, shared services, or HR Support Center environments required.
  • Working knowledge of HR policies, employee programs, and compliance requirements.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age service delivery metrics and lead process improvement initiatives.
Required Certifications, Licenses, And Registrations
  • None required
  • Professional HR certification (e.g., PHR, SHRM‑CP) preferred
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ities
  • Knowledge of HR operations, shared services, and outsourced support center models, including policies, employee programs, and compliance requirements.
  • Ability to oversee and ensure consistent execution of end‑to‑end HR Operations processes while maintaining operational governance and controls.
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ills, including the ability to monitor service metrics, identify trends, and implement process improvements.
  • Effective communication and stakeholder management skills to partner cross‑functionally and serve as an escalation point for complex HR issues.
  • Ability to exercise sound judgment, maintain confidentiality, and manage multiple priorities in a fast‑paced operational environment.
